This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
The organization is a global leader in delivering advanced SaaS solutions for the Energy sector, serving thousands of clients worldwide. Its offerings combine proprietary data, analytics, and software to empower high‑impact business decisions where accuracy, reliability, and trust are paramount. Customers span the entire energy value chain and depend on these solutions to navigate complex markets, optimize operations, and make informed strategic choices. The role involves developing and maintaining data scraping solutions, internal utilities, and back-end data services using .NET 8/9/10 and modern web technologies. You will work with REST APIs, asynchronous programming, ETL processes, and unit testing to deliver reliable and high-quality solutions.
Job Responsibility
Design, develop, and maintain web scraping services within an existing C# software framework, ensuring reliability and scalability
Work on complex technical problems: develop, test, deploy, maintain, and improve services, applications, and data pipelines
Write clean, maintainable code in a professional Agile environment using source control tools and CI/CD practices
Define and implement practical, high-quality solutions to the Customer’s problems based on functional requirements and data analysis
Collaborate within a multi-disciplinary team, participating in sprint planning and daily standups to deliver high-quality products
Ensure high standards of quality and continuous improvement, following team best practices with minimal oversight
Requirements
1-3 years of commercial experience
Solid knowledge of C# and .NET 8/9/10
Experience with accessing and building REST APIs
Experience with HtmlAgilityPack (or equivalent scraping/parsing libraries)
Fundamental understanding of web technologies (HTML, JavaScript, JSON, XML)
Fundamental understanding of ETL concepts, asynchronous programming, and unit testing
Understanding of data structures and algorithms
Experience with Git and basic CI/CD concepts
Experience using AI-assisted development tools, including Claude Code
Strong problem-solving skills and attention to detail
English level – Upper-Intermediate or higher (both written and conversational)
What we offer
Remote-first work model with flexible working hours (we provide all equipment)
Comfortable and fully equipped offices in Lviv and Rzeszów
Competitive compensation with regular performance reviews
18 paid vacation days per year + all state holidays
12 days of paid sick leave per year without a medical certificate + extra paid leave for blood donation
Health & wellness support: either a monthly budget for medical insurance and sports activities, or a full medical insurance plan, depending on your cooperation model
English, German, and Polish language courses
Corporate subscription to learning platforms, regular meetups and webinars
Friendly team that values accountability, innovation, teamwork, and customer satisfaction
Inclusive environment where everyone feels valued and treated equally. We proudly partner with VeteranHub to support Ukrainian veterans
We are committed to supporting Ukraine and actively participate in charity initiatives